The authors present a detailed study, based on their personal experience, of a total of 17 cases metastatic cerebral abscesses occurring in the frame of cyanogenic congenital cardiopathies. A complete review of data in the literature in connection with this type of abscesses is also presented, including etiopathogenic, pathologic and clinical aspects, as well as the evolution and the treatment of these affections. The reserved prognosis of these lesions is stressed, and the surgical solution of these abscesses is emphasized. The late post-operative sequellae are also discussed.
